Transaction a1881638573d52d53a5438ae95c96790edb4491eadc3a619ef44359192379587
1 Input
1 Output
-
a1881638573d52d53a5438ae95c96790edb4491eadc3a619ef44359192379587:0
- value
- 691081
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d24203aaf0efca239f5dfa2552ffd7e32ef26c7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q5VEc3vL2PFayAYMwsi1LsjgguXYN4L4s